Understanding Septic Tank Pumping
Septic tank pumping, also known as septic cleaning or septic service emptying, is the process of removing accumulated solids, scum, and sludge from your septic tank. This routine maintenance is vital for preventing system backups, foul odors, and potential environmental contamination. How Septic Pumping is Performed
The process typically begins with a professional locating your septic tank, often buried beneath your lawn or driveway. Once exposed, the lid is carefully removed. A specialized vacuum truck then extracts the liquid, sludge, and scum from within the tank. The contents are then transported to an approved treatment facility for safe disposal. After emptying, the technician will inspect the tank for any signs of damage or potential issues, such as cracks or a failing baffle, which can be crucial in older homes common in neighborhoods like Manhattan Village or the Golden Hills area.

Key Benefits of Professional Septic Tank Pumping
Regularly scheduled pumping offers numerous advantages:
- Prevents Costly Backups: The most significant benefit is avoiding messy and unsanitary sewage backups into your home or yard.
- Extends System Lifespan: Proper maintenance significantly prolongs the operational life of your entire septic system, saving you from expensive replacements.
- Protects Property Value: A well-maintained septic system contributes to the overall health and value of your property.
- Safeguards Environmental Health: Preventing overflows ensures that wastewater is properly treated, protecting local soil and groundwater, which is especially important near our delicate coastal ecosystems.
- Eliminates Unpleasant Odors: Regular pumping helps to keep foul smells from emanating from your drains or yard.

Frequently Asked Questions about Septic Tank Pumping
How often should my septic tank be pumped in Manhattan Beach?
The frequency of septic tank pumping depends on several factors, including the size of your tank and the number of people in your household. However, a general recommendation for most residential septic tanks is every three to five years. For homes in Manhattan Beach that may experience higher usage due to their proximity to the beach or frequent entertaining, closer monitoring or more frequent pumping might be advisable. It’s always best to consult with a local professional for a personalized recommendation based on your specific system and usage patterns.
What are the signs that my septic tank needs pumping?
Several indicators suggest your septic tank requires attention. These include slow drains, persistent gurgling sounds in your plumbing, sewage odors around your yard or drains, and lush green patches of grass over your septic drain field. If you notice any of these signs, it’s crucial to schedule professional septic tank pumping services promptly to prevent more severe issues.
